Atletico Madrid chasing Porto star
April 25th 2008 01:02
Spanish side Atletico Madrid have confirmed they are willing to play in excess of 20 million Euro for F.C Porto captain Lucho Gonzalez.
The Madrid club are already eyeing several stars off contract for next season, among those being the Argentine international.
Spanish paper "diaro As" reported that "the argentine is one of those players that can reinforce the midfield at Atletico".
Atletico Madrid have made it clear that they must qualify for next season's Champions League in order to accomodate players of Gonzalez's calibre.
Despite recentily signing with Porto until 2011, Gonzalez has not ruled out negotiating a release from the Portugese champion.
It is not the first time that he has been linked with a move to La Liga.
Last year Valencia were reportetly offering Gonzalez 18 million Euro to join the Spanish giant.
However Porto refused to sell the player due to the offer being insufficient enough on what the portugese giants were after.
Further information On Gonzalez's future will be known after the conclusion of La Liga, where Atletico Madrid currently occupy the fourth and last champions league position in the table with five rounds remaining.
